One-Handed in a Two-Handed World
Your guide to managing single-handedly
by Tommye- K. Mayer
The author of this book, Tommye-K. Mayer, ran a marathon in Hawaii in 2001. She is also single handed herself. Now you know that this book was written by someone who understands living single handedly for she has "Been there. Done that."
Ms. Mayer provides ideas and tip for daily activities, chores and activities you have to do every day, like cooking and getting dressed. By reading-environment her examples, you will see that you too can invent ways to accomplish tasks that will work well for you, using everything you've got.
